The very pretty and stylish, Tejumade Adeyemo, is one young, hardworking and humble lady behind Royal Root Fabrics, a brand she started running 3 years ago but just decided to open a store to cater for clients who desire to walk into the store and do their personal shopping.

According to Teju, she has always had a thing for fashion, so going into the business was not a big deal, since she was only turning her passion into a business. She started by operating a unisex salon but due to some challenges she decided to sell fabrics, and she started by selling just male fabrics, but now, she does unisex. One unique thing about Royal Root Fabrics is the fact that their fabrics can not be found anywhere else, and everything about the store speaks luxury and class. She is also the brain behind the Pignus One Security brand. It deals in CCTV cameras, motorised gates and electric fences.

In this interview with City People’s BIODUN ALAO, she talked about her three years in the fashion business, where she gets her fabrics from, her plans for the brand in the next five years and why it is called Royal Root Fabrics. Below are the excerpts.

Can we meet the brain behind Royal Root Fabrics?

My name is Tejumade Adeyemo, the CEO of Royal Root Fabrics located at Marwa Mall, Lekki Phase 1. Royal Root Fabric is a brand that I started 3 years ago. I started initially by just selling fabrics for men. But now, I am selling for both men and women. We deal in luxury fabrics for women, laces, silk, and then ready to wear for both men and women, I just decided to get a store to encourage my online customers to come and patronise us more, so they will be able to see all we have personally.

Who would you say so far, are your major clients, that you concentrate on?

My major clients are men. Though not only celebrities, I have celebrities and regular people as well. For me, it is easier to sell to men, because so many men wear natives every now and then. At times, we can just see a man work into the shop and pick up 20 fabrics at a go, unlike women who most times, wait for when there’s any occasion before they buy. In all it’s been good and I give God all the glory.

How do you go about the ready to wear for men?

Okay, for men, we have samples for them to see what we can achieve with their materials, so when a male client walks in, and after buying fabrics, he wants us to make it, he settles for designs, then we take measurements and give it to the tailor to design and we give a timeline of 5 days for it be ready, that is how we operate for men. But for women, we have things on grounds like silk fabric and others, we design them in different styles and sizes, that they can just walk into a store and pick immediately.

How do you source your fabrics?

I buy my fabrics abroad, I travel to different countries to get fabrics. One thing my clients always tell me is that I have unique things, not the usual or regular fabrics you can get everywhere. I bet, you won’t see fabric here and still see it anywhere else. I travel a lot and it takes days to go around to pick unique things, I don’t rush, I take my time to pick the very best, we do strictly luxury, not the common thing you see everywhere.

Can you take us through your background?

My name is Teju, I have a daughter, and I have been into a business like 8 years ago. Royal Root brand started as a unisex salon, we did that for like 3 years. I had some challenges, so I decided to focus on what I enjoy which is fashion that is just it.

How did you come about the name Royal Root?

I am originally from Ibadan, Oyo State. My grandfather was a King, so I am from a royal family and that is how I came about the name Royal Root, so my root is royal.
